for a couple of years now, I have been dreaming about visiting the white sands of new mexico. I don't know why I became so fascinated by the white sands, but I think it started after I visited santa fe, new mexico back in 2014. that was probably one of the most inspiring trips I have ever been on. I guess it had something to do with the look and style of the city and all the interesting people I met along the way. whatever it was, it got me obsessed with going to the white sands and finally this year I got to make this dream a reality. the white sands is actually not close at all to santa fe its closer more to el paso, texas, which made for an interesting journey to the white sands.

so how can I describe the white sands.....I guess the word ethereal comes to mind. the day I went it was cold, but sunny and it felt so nice to put my feet in that white sand. I especially loved looking at the foot tracks on the sands. for some reason, I found that really alluring to stare at the trail of footmarks left behind in the sand. its also so very spacious there. as someone who lives in a big city it was so nice too see all that open space. it really just felt like another world there, that I couldn't get enough of.
